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Laurencekirk to Dronfield start from as little as £25.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Laurencekirk to Dronfield start from £175.60 one way, or £176.80 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Laurencekirk to Dronfield are available for £220.10 one way, or £377.30 return

Station Facilities and Accessibility

While Laurencekirk station may not be bustling with the hustle of larger stations, it provides essential amenities for travelers. It doesn't house a ticket office, but you'll find convenient ticket machines that allow for both collection and purchase of rail tickets. The station is equipped with smartcard validators, induction loops, and offers step-free access throughout, making it accessible to all. However, it's important to note that it lacks separate facilities such as a waiting lounge, accessible toilets, and refreshment facilities. Parking is accessible for Blue Badge holders, though general parking spaces are limited. CCTV ensures safety across the premises.

Onward Travel Options

Once at Laurencekirk, travelers can choose from several transport links to continue their journey. Although there is no dedicated taxi rank, taxis can be hired through details available at www.traintaxi.co.uk. Bus connections are conveniently accessible, with information available via Traveline Scotland. For any rail disruptions, a Rail Replacement Service operates, with pickups and drop-offs from the station's car park, near the WM Nicol bus garage. A precise location can be found via What3Words.

Facilities and Services at Dronfield Station

Dronfield station comes equipped with basic yet essential facilities. Although there isn’t a staffed ticket office available, travelers can make use of the self-service ticket machines on-site to purchase and collect tickets. For tech-savvy passengers, the station does support smartcards, so you can easily manage your travels digitally.

Accessibility is a key consideration at Dronfield with step-free access parts, making it relatively easy for wheelchair users and passengers with limited mobility to navigate the station. However, it's worth noting that there are no accessible ticket machines, and assistance might be limited due to the unstaffed nature of the station. If assistance is required, travelers can contact the helpline at 08002006060 or use customer help points available at the station.

Other Amenities and Parking

While Dronfield may not have a wide array of amenities such as shops or refreshment facilities, it does provide some practical conveniences. Payphones and bicycle storage options are available, with sheltered stands for up to eight bicycles right outside the station. However, there are no dedicated spaces for accessible vehicles in the car park, which is operated by the local council and open 24 hours.

If you need to park your vehicle, there are fifty spaces available, though CCTV is not present in the car park. Parking is quite reasonable with charges like £1 for up to two hours, ensuring that your journey remains cost-effective from start to finish.

Dronfield Station Transport Links

When it comes to moving beyond the train station, Dronfield provides handy links to other forms of transport. The station is located conveniently close to bus stops, making local bus services easily accessible on Chesterfield Road (B6057). Detailed bus information can be retrieved by contacting Busline at 0871 200 2233.

For private travel options, taxi services are easily arranged with helpful resources such as the service found at https://www.northernrailway.co.uk/tickets/cab4you. Although direct bicycle hire is not available, cycle-friendly provisions do indicate a welcoming stance towards cyclists.
